Sustainable lawn care starts with understanding the importance of healthy soil. The foundation of any verdant lawn is rich, nutritious soil that supports robust root systems. By utilizing organic fertilizers and soil amendments, Green Lawn Care promotes soil vitality without the harmful impacts of chemical fertilizers that can leach into water supplies. Compost and natural soil enhancers enrich the soil with the nutrients necessary for lawn health, while supporting the microorganisms that contribute to a balanced ecosystem within your lawn.

Water conservation is another critical aspect of sustainable lawn care. Overwatering not only wastes a crucial resource but can also lead to detrimental effects on your lawn health. Green Lawn Care encourages smart watering strategies, such as the use of drought-tolerant grasses and the implementation of efficient irrigation systems. Automated sprinklers with rain sensors ensure your lawn receives the right amount of water, minimizing waste and preventing runoff. Moreover, watering in the early morning or late evening reduces evaporation, ensuring that more water reaches the grass roots where it's needed most.

Mowing plays a pivotal role in sustainable lawn care. The traditional approach of cutting grass too short can weaken the grass, making it susceptible to pests and diseases. Green Lawn Care recommends keeping the grass at a manageable height, ideally allowing the grass to maintain more leaf area for photosynthesis. This practice not only helps in retaining moisture but also promotes deeper root growth. Additionally, using electric or battery-powered lawn mowers reduces carbon emissions, cutting back on fossil fuel use.

One of the most effective methods to maintain a sustainable lawn is integrated pest management (IPM). Instead of relying on chemical pesticides, Green Lawn Care utilizes IPM techniques to control pests while safeguarding beneficial insects and minimizing environmental impacts. Regular monitoring of grass health, encouraging predator insects, and using natural pest repellents create a healthy lawn ecosystem where pests are naturally controlled.

Mulching is a simple but highly effective way to boost your lawn's health sustainably. By leaving grass clippings on the lawn after mowing, you can provide natural nutrients back to the grass, reducing the need for synthetic fertilizers. This process, known as grasscycling, not only saves money but also contributes to healthier soils and less yard waste headed to landfills.
